Summary
Single-origin coffee from Gesha Village Coffee Estate in West Omo, Ethiopia, produced by Adam and Rachel Overton. This rare Illubabor Forest variety is naturally processed and offers intense floral and fruity flavours with notes of jackfruit, cantaloupe, mango, blueberry, raspberry and chocolate. Grown at 1916-1982 masl, roasted light/medium and intended for filter brewing. Cup score 88.75.
